Hon’ble Sunil Ambwani, J.—Heard Shri P.C. Pathak, learned Counsel for the petitioner. Shri Shashi Nandan, Senior Advocate assisted by Shri M.C. Mishra appears for the respondent No. 4. Learned Standing Counsel appears for State respondents. With the consent of parties, this writ petition was heard and is finally decided at the admission stage.
2. The petitioner-Om Prakash Upadhyay was elected as Gram Pradhan of Gram Panchayat Patahana, Block Sujanganj, District Jaunpur in the elections held on 23-8-2005. The results were declared on 28-8-2005. Both the petitioner as well as Shri Shobh Nath Pandey-respondent No. 4 secured 219 votes each. The result was thereafter declared, with the consent of both the parties, by draw of lots in which the petitioner was luckier than the respondent No. 4 and was declared elected.
3. Shri Shobh Nath Pandey filed an election petition under Section 12-C of the U.P. Panchayat Raj Act, 1947 (in short the Act) and also filed a Writ Petition No. 1751 of 2006, which was dismissed on the ground that the election petition has been filed, with a direction that the election petition be decided within one year.
